Biography

Susanne Tafvelin is an Associate Professor at Umeå University, specializing in work, organization, and society. Her research focuses on remote and flexible work arrangements, exploring cross-national implications for leaders and employees. She has been involved in significant projects examining strategies for improved work longevity and the dynamics of remote work from both motivational and health perspectives. Additionally, her work addresses the prerequisites for young managers and the complexities of dark side leadership in organizational settings. Through her research, Tafvelin aims to contribute to understanding the psychological factors influencing work-related health and performance, particularly in contexts dominated by specific gender dynamics.
